The cheaper Ride Hailing Service that lets european drivers without a taxi license ferry passengers around. Uber shut the service in many major European Countries in favour of uberx, which requires drivers to have a license. If the case goes against it, uberfaces National Regulation in 28 member states. Existing laws are outdated. They were created before start ups like uber even existed. Its been a legal minefield for uber. In september, it was stripped of its london operating licence over Public Safety and security concerns. Meanwhile across the atlantic, a legal battle with self driving car firm waymo, which has accused uber of stealing its technology, is hotting up. Court documents revealed ubers internal spy unit was tasked with stealing rivals secrets.
